People Score in 34684, Palm Harbor, Florida

The People Score for the Alzheimers Score in 34684, Palm Harbor, Florida is 36 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 90.72 percent of the residents in 34684 has some form of health insurance. 41.00 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 68.43 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 34684 would have to travel an average of 2.80 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Morton Plant Mease Healthcare Countryside. In a 20-mile radius, there are 11,358 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 34684, Palm Harbor, Florida.
